How to Navigate the Minefield Without Getting Burned
First, treat every “free” offer as a paid advertisement. The moment you see the phrase “no deposit required,” your brain should switch to skeptic mode. Then, break down the terms:

And look at the payout cap. A $10 bonus that can only be cashed out for $20 after a 40x roll‑over is effectively a $0.50 profit after you’ve spent a night fighting the casino’s support desk.
But there’s a method to survive the slog. Keep a spreadsheet of your wagers, track the exact amount of wagering left, and set a hard stop when the bonus stops being worth the time. Never chase the bonus with high‑risk games; stick to low‑variance slots where the odds are marginally better, even if the excitement level mimics a snail’s pace.
